Earlier this afternoon Sheffield United confirmed that Ben Whiteman had completed a permanent switch to Doncaster Rovers and speculation suggests James Wilson could be Lincoln bound.

The 21 year old had been out on loan with Doncaster in the first half of the season and he impressed, scoring seven times in 30 appearances and they have now agreed an undisclosed fee for his services.

Whilst with United he made 12 appearances in total following his debut against Crewe Alexandra in the FA Cup back in November 2014 and speaking to the Official Site manager Chris Wilder explained.

‘Ben leaves with our best wishes and we hope he picks up from where he left off at Doncaster. It would be tough for him to get into our side at present given the strength we have in that area of the team, but should Ben’s career progress as we think it could, then, as a club, we’ve covered ourselves for the future in terms of a sell-on.’

Our friends over at Vital Walsall are investigating rumours that suggest Sheffield United could recall James Wilson from his loan spell out with them having received a permanent offer from Lincoln City.

Wilson headed out to Walsall over the summer on a loan spell and he’s made 20 appearances for them so far this campaign, scoring once.

The original rumours seems to appear on Twitter from journalist Pete O’Rouke.
